**The Legal Aid Agency**

We are part of the Ministry of Justice (MoJ). We provide public funding for certain civil and criminal cases throughout England and Wales to help people with legal problems. Our people are at the heart of achieving excellence. We employ around 1,200 colleagues across England and Wales.
